      If your Nest thermostat isn't receiving enough power from your system wires and a common (C) wire is not connected to the thermostat, it will slowly start draining the battery which may result in an unexpected shutdown or disconnecting itself from your Wi-Fi network to preserve power. It may also be related to Wi-Fi connectivity issues where the battery drains due to the network usage of the device.

      You may try to completely disconnect your Nest thermostat from the Wi-Fi network and try to use it manually for at least 24 hours. If the issue is resolved while it is disconnected, the battery drain could be caused by your Wi-Fi network. If the issue continues to occur, then the system wires are probably not delivering enough power, and your Nest Learning Thermostat may need a common (C) wire to get adequate power to stay charged up.

    Google clearly stated on their web site that this would work with a 220-240 volt baseboard heater so I order one, yet once it arrived the installation instructions stated this was for low voltage (24 volt) systems. During a phone call to Google they admitted that according to their web page it should work with the higher voltage (they pulled their web page up while we where on the phone). I was very disappointed and returned the product for the full refund Google offered. The web site has since been corrected. I can only hope that they are working on a version that works with my wiring.
